Analysis

China, mainland recorded 164.99 for meat of pig with the bone, fresh or chilled — producer price index in 2025.

The figure is up 5.6% on the previous year and up 72.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, meat of pig with the bone, fresh or chilled — producer price index in China, mainland peaked at 193.33 in 2019 and was at its lowest, 19.05, in 1991.

That places China, mainland 27th out of 121 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Meat of pig with the bone, fresh or chilled — Producer Price Index in China, mainland, year by year

Annual values for Meat of pig with the bone, fresh or chilled — Producer Price Index (2014-2016 = 100) in China, mainland, 1991 to 2025.
Year Value Change
1991 19.05
1992 20.41 +7.1%
1993 23.37 +14.5%
1994 36.3 +55.3%
1995 58.45 +61.0%
1996 60.85 +4.1%
1997 68.79 +13.0%
1998 61.8 -10.2%
1999 48.15 -22.1%
2000 50.5 +4.9%
2001 54.52 +8.0%
2002 51.19 -6.1%
2003 56.35 +10.1%
2004 73.09 +29.7%
2005 69.31 -5.2%
2006 62.26 -10.2%
2007 96.13 +54.4%
2008 117.57 +22.3%
2009 90.98 -22.6%
2010 93.15 +2.4%
2011 131.1 +40.7%
2012 121.19 -7.6%
2013 114.88 -5.2%
2014 86.87 -24.4%
2015 95.41 +9.8%
2016 117.72 +23.4%
2017 86.83 -26.2%
2018 74.02 -14.8%
2019 193.33 +161.2%
2020 185.28 -4.2%
2021 125.69 -32.2%
2022 153.22 +21.9%
2023 147.54 -3.7%
2024 156.26 +5.9%
2025 164.99 +5.6%

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
